International Women’s Day is a UN recognized holiday to celebrate the achievements of women and remind everyone that the struggle for equality – especially on a global scale – has a way to go yet. Each year, it develops a theme, and this year:
The UN theme for International Women’s Day 2012 is Empower Women – End Hunger and Poverty.
